Are you seeking secure and efficient ways to conduct transactions on the Lightning Network? Look no further! This article dives deep into the world of Lightning Network security features. From multi-signature wallets to hot and cold wallet setups, from security audits to DDoS protection, we’ve got you covered. With fraud detection, escrow services, and user authentication, you can ensure the utmost safety and freedom in your Lightning Network transactions. Prepare to explore the technical intricacies that underpin this revolutionary network.
Key Takeaways
- Multi-signature wallets provide an extra layer of security by requiring multiple private keys to authorize a transaction.
- Balancing channels in the Lightning Network ensures efficient payment routing and maximizes channel capacity.
- Security audits are crucial for identifying vulnerabilities and implementing strong authentication mechanisms.
- Watchtowers play a crucial role in detecting and resolving attempts to cheat or violate established rules in the Lightning Network.
Multi-Signature Wallets
You should consider using multi-signature wallets for added security in your cryptocurrency transactions. Multi-signature wallets are a vital tool for escrow management and transaction verification in the world of cryptocurrencies. With a multi-signature wallet, multiple private keys are required to authorize a transaction, providing an extra layer of security. This means that even if one of the private keys is compromised, the transaction cannot be completed without the other authorized parties’ consent. By utilizing multi-signature wallets, you can ensure that your funds are not easily accessible to hackers or malicious actors. This added security measure is crucial in protecting your digital assets and maintaining financial freedom in the cryptocurrency space. So, consider using multi-signature wallets for enhanced security and peace of mind in your cryptocurrency transactions.
Channel Balancing
Have you considered the potential benefits of channel balancing in your Lightning Network transactions? Channel balancing refers to the process of ensuring that the funds in your payment channels are distributed evenly, allowing for efficient payment routing and maximizing channel capacity. Here are four reasons why channel balancing is important:
-
Increased Payment Routing Options: Balancing your channels enables you to route payments through a wider network of nodes, increasing the chances of successful and speedy transactions.
-
Optimal Channel Capacity Utilization: By balancing your channels, you ensure that funds are evenly distributed, avoiding situations where some channels become overused while others remain underutilized.
-
Improved Network Resilience: Balanced channels contribute to a more robust Lightning Network, as they prevent congestion and improve the overall efficiency of the network.
-
Enhanced Privacy and Security: By evenly distributing funds across your channels, you reduce the risk of potential attacks targeting imbalanced channels, ensuring the safety of your transactions.
Consider channel balancing as a vital step in optimizing your Lightning Network experience, allowing for efficient payment routing and maximizing the channel capacity. With a balanced network, you can enjoy the freedom of fast, secure, and reliable transactions.
Hot and Cold Wallets
If you frequently trade cryptocurrencies, it’s important to understand the difference between hot and cold wallets. Wallet security measures are crucial to protect your digital assets from potential threats. Hot wallets are connected to the internet and are more susceptible to hacking attempts. They are convenient for quick transactions but come with higher security risks. On the other hand, cold wallets are offline storage devices that provide enhanced security by keeping your private keys offline. These wallets are ideal for long-term storage as they are not vulnerable to online attacks. When it comes to transaction verification methods, both hot and cold wallets rely on cryptographic algorithms to ensure the authenticity and integrity of the transactions. Hot wallets usually use online servers for transaction validation, while cold wallets utilize offline methods such as QR codes or physical button presses. Understanding the differences between hot and cold wallets can help you make informed decisions to safeguard your digital assets.
Security Audits
There are several key factors to consider during security audits, and it’s important to address any vulnerabilities that may pose a risk to your digital assets. To ensure the freedom and security of your digital assets, follow these steps during a security audit:
-
Conduct a thorough threat assessment: Identify potential security vulnerabilities and evaluate the likelihood and impact of each threat. This will help you prioritize your security measures.
-
Implement strong authentication mechanisms: Utilize multi-factor authentication to protect against unauthorized access. This will add an extra layer of security to your digital assets.
-
Regularly update and patch your systems: Keep your software and hardware up to date to prevent exploitation of known vulnerabilities. Regularly apply security patches to ensure maximum protection.
-
Perform penetration testing: Simulate real-world attacks to identify potential weaknesses in your systems. This will help you proactively address any security vulnerabilities.
Watchtowers
Watchtowers play a crucial role in the Lightning Network’s security features. These entities are responsible for preventing channel breaches and monitoring off-chain transactions. By constantly monitoring the network, watchtowers ensure that any attempts to cheat or violate the established rules are promptly detected and resolved, providing an additional layer of security to Lightning Network users.
Preventing Channel Breaches
You should be aware of the various measures in place to prevent channel breaches on the Lightning Network. The Lightning Network is designed to provide secure and efficient off-chain transactions, and ensuring the safety of your funds is of utmost importance. Here are some breach prevention techniques and security breach mitigation measures you should know:
-
Multi-signature: By requiring multiple signatures to authorize transactions, the risk of unauthorized access to funds is significantly reduced.
-
Time-locks: Implementing time-locks ensures that both parties have sufficient time to react in case of a potential breach, allowing for corrective action to be taken.
-
Penalty transactions: In the event of a breach, penalty transactions can be executed to punish the malicious party and prevent further harm to the channel.
-
Watchtowers: These third-party services monitor the Lightning Network for any suspicious activities and provide an additional layer of security.
Off-Chain Transaction Monitoring
Make sure to stay informed about the latest developments in off-chain transaction monitoring and how it can enhance the security of your Lightning Network transactions. Off-chain transaction monitoring refers to the process of monitoring transactions that occur outside the main blockchain, such as those conducted on the Lightning Network. This monitoring is crucial for ensuring transaction privacy and scalability. By monitoring off-chain transactions, potential security vulnerabilities can be identified and addressed promptly. It also helps in detecting any malicious activities or attempts at double spending. Furthermore, off-chain transaction monitoring plays a vital role in maintaining the overall integrity of the Lightning Network and ensuring that transactions are processed efficiently. Staying up to date with the advancements in off-chain transaction monitoring will help you make informed decisions and protect your transaction privacy while enjoying the benefits of Lightning Network’s scalability.
Atomic Swaps
Can’t wait to see how Atomic Swaps will revolutionize cross-chain transactions! Here are four reasons why you should be excited about this technology:
-
Decentralization: Atomic Swaps eliminate the need for centralized exchanges, giving you the freedom to transact directly with other users across different blockchains.
-
Security: With Atomic Swaps, your funds are not held by a third party, reducing the risk of hacks or theft. You remain in control of your assets at all times.
-
Efficiency: By enabling cross-chain interoperability, Atomic Swaps streamline the process of exchanging assets, making it faster and more convenient for you to participate in various blockchain ecosystems.
-
Cost reduction: Traditional exchanges often charge high fees for their services. With Atomic Swaps, you can bypass these fees and enjoy lower transaction costs, giving you more financial freedom.
As we explore the potential of Atomic Swaps, it’s important to consider how fee management plays a crucial role in ensuring a seamless and cost-effective user experience.
Fee Management
The fee management system allows you to effectively control and monitor the costs associated with your transactions. With this system, you have the freedom to set your own transaction fees based on your preferences and needs. The Lightning Network, built on top of the Bitcoin blockchain, uses routing protocols to ensure efficient and cost-effective transactions. These protocols enable the network to find the most optimal path for your transaction, minimizing fees and maximizing speed. You can also monitor the fees being charged by different nodes in the network and make informed decisions about which nodes to connect with. By actively managing your transaction fees, you can optimize your Lightning Network experience and enjoy the benefits of fast, low-cost transactions. Now, let’s explore the privacy enhancements that the Lightning Network offers.
Privacy Enhancements
You can enhance your privacy on the Lightning Network by utilizing features such as onion routing and off-chain transactions. These features provide additional layers of security to protect your data and ensure transaction privacy. Here are four reasons why privacy enhancements are crucial for those who value freedom:
-
Protection from surveillance: With data encryption and onion routing, your transactions are shielded from prying eyes, giving you the freedom to transact without the fear of being monitored.
-
Preserving financial autonomy: By utilizing off-chain transactions, you can conduct transactions privately and independently, without the need for intermediaries. This allows you to maintain control over your own finances and avoid unnecessary scrutiny.
-
Safeguarding sensitive information: Privacy enhancements protect your personal and financial data from being exposed, ensuring that your sensitive information remains confidential and secure.
-
Promoting economic freedom: When your transactions are private, you have the freedom to engage in any economic activity without the risk of discrimination or censorship.
Script Enforcement
Script enforcement is a critical aspect of Lightning Network security. It ensures the secure execution of smart contracts and prevents fraudulent activities. With a robust fraud proof mechanism, the Lightning Network can detect and mitigate any attempts to tamper with the scripts, providing a high level of security for users’ funds.
Secure Smart Contract
Have you considered using any quantifier determiner for the Secure Smart Contract you’re discussing? Quantifier determiners are an essential component in ensuring the security and accuracy of smart contract automation. Here are four reasons why incorporating quantifier determiners is crucial for achieving secure contract execution:
- Precision: Quantifier determiners allow for precise and specific conditions, ensuring that the contract executes exactly as intended.
- Flexibility: With quantifier determiners, you have the freedom to define various parameters and constraints, giving you more control over the contract’s behavior.
- Security: By incorporating quantifier determiners, you can add an additional layer of security to the contract, reducing the risk of vulnerabilities and potential exploits.
- Efficiency: Quantifier determiners enable efficient and optimized contract execution, reducing unnecessary computation and saving valuable resources.
Fraud Proof Mechanism
To ensure the integrity of your Lightning Network transactions, it is crucial to implement a fraud-proof mechanism that enforces the validity of scripts. This mechanism acts as a safeguard against transaction malleability, which can manipulate transaction details and compromise the security of the network.
A proof of concept for this fraud-proof mechanism involves the implementation of a script validation process that verifies the authenticity and integrity of transactions. By utilizing cryptographic techniques, the mechanism ensures that scripts are executed as intended, preventing any unauthorized modifications.
A key aspect of this mechanism is the use of transaction malleability protection, which prevents the alteration of transaction data without invalidating the script. By including unique transaction identifiers and employing cryptographic signatures, the mechanism remains robust against any potential attacks.
By implementing this fraud-proof mechanism, you can have confidence in the security and reliability of your Lightning Network transactions, ensuring that your assets and transactions remain protected.
Mechanism Features | Benefits |
---|---|
Script Validation | Ensures transaction integrity |
Transaction Malleability Protection | Prevents unauthorized modifications |
Cryptographic Techniques | Adds robustness against attacks |
Network Monitoring
If you want to ensure the security of your Lightning Network, it’s important to regularly monitor your network activity. Network analysis and traffic monitoring are crucial for detecting any suspicious or unauthorized access attempts. By actively monitoring your network, you can identify and address any potential vulnerabilities or attacks before they cause significant harm. Here are four reasons why network monitoring is essential for Lightning Network security:
-
Real-time threat detection: Network monitoring allows you to detect and respond to any unusual or malicious activities promptly.
-
Proactive defense: By monitoring your network, you can proactively identify and address security risks before they can exploit any vulnerabilities.
-
Performance optimization: Monitoring your network activity helps identify bottlenecks or performance issues that may impact the overall efficiency of your Lightning Network.
-
Compliance and regulation: Monitoring your network activity ensures that you meet regulatory requirements and maintain the security and privacy of your Lightning Network.
Regular network monitoring is an essential step in maintaining the security and integrity of your Lightning Network. Once you’ve established a robust network monitoring system, it’s crucial to also implement effective channel backup and recovery methods to further safeguard your network.
Channel Backup and Recovery
You should prioritize implementing channel backup and recovery methods to protect your Lightning Network from potential data loss or network failures. It is crucial to have robust mechanisms in place that allow you to recover and restore your channels in case of any unforeseen events. By doing so, you can ensure the continuity and security of your network, safeguarding your assets and ensuring seamless transactions.
To help you understand the importance of channel backups and recovery mechanisms, let’s take a look at the following table:
Channel Backup Method | Recovery Mechanism | Benefits |
---|---|---|
Regularly backing up | Easily restore channels | Protects against data loss |
Using multiple backup sources | Reduces single point of failure | Increases network resilience |
Implementing automatic backups | Streamlines recovery process | Minimizes downtime |
Encrypting backups | Enhances data security | Prevents unauthorized access |
DDoS Protection
Don’t underestimate the importance of implementing robust DDoS protection measures to safeguard your Lightning Network from potential attacks. DDoS attacks can disrupt the normal functioning of your network, leading to downtime, financial losses, and compromised user experience. To ensure the freedom and security of your Lightning Network, consider the following:
-
DDoS mitigation techniques: Implementing effective DDoS mitigation techniques such as rate limiting, traffic filtering, and IP blocking can help prevent and mitigate DDoS attacks.
-
Network traffic analysis: Regularly analyzing network traffic patterns and identifying any anomalies can help detect and respond to potential DDoS attacks in a timely manner.
-
Redundant network infrastructure: Building redundancy into your network infrastructure can provide backup routes and servers to handle increased traffic during DDoS attacks.
-
Collaborative defense: Engaging in collaborative defense strategies, such as joining DDoS protection networks or sharing threat intelligence, can enhance your network’s resilience against DDoS attacks.
Fraud Detection
When monitoring your Lightning Network, be vigilant in detecting any fraudulent activities, such as unauthorized transactions or suspicious account behavior. Fraud prevention is a crucial aspect of maintaining the security of your network. To ensure the integrity of transactions, it is essential to implement robust transaction verification mechanisms. This involves verifying the authenticity and validity of each transaction before it is accepted and added to the network. Implementing secure and reliable transaction verification protocols will help safeguard against potential fraud attempts and protect the funds of network participants. By continuously monitoring and analyzing transaction data, you can identify any irregularities or suspicious patterns that may indicate fraudulent activity. This proactive approach to fraud detection is vital in maintaining a secure and trustworthy Lightning Network ecosystem.
Now, let’s transition to the subsequent section about ‘escrow services’.
Escrow Services
An escrow service provides a secure and reliable way for you to complete transactions with confidence. With escrow services, you can ensure that both the buyer and seller fulfill their obligations before the funds are released. Here are four reasons why escrow services are essential for your freedom:
- Protection against fraud: Escrow services protect you from fraudulent sellers who may disappear after receiving payment.
- Dispute resolution: In case of any disagreements, escrow services provide a neutral platform to resolve disputes, ensuring fair outcomes for both parties.
- Secure transactions: Escrow services use advanced encryption and security measures to protect your financial information.
- Peace of mind: By utilizing escrow services, you can have peace of mind knowing that your transaction is being handled securely and professionally.
With escrow services, you can enjoy the freedom to transact online without worrying about fraud or disputes. Now let’s discuss another crucial aspect of secure transactions: user authentication.
User Authentication
You should ensure that your user authentication methods are strong and reliable to protect your sensitive information. User authentication is a critical aspect of securing your digital assets and maintaining your privacy. Two methods that have gained significant attention in recent years are biometric authentication and two-factor authentication (2FA). Biometric authentication utilizes unique physical characteristics, such as fingerprints or facial recognition, to verify a user’s identity. This method adds an extra layer of security since these characteristics are difficult to replicate. On the other hand, 2FA requires users to provide two different types of authentication factors, such as a password and a unique code sent to their mobile device. This approach significantly reduces the risk of unauthorized access, even if one factor is compromised. Implementing these robust authentication methods will ensure that your sensitive information remains protected from potential threats.
Authentication Method | Key Features | Advantages |
---|---|---|
Biometric Authentication | Uses unique physical characteristics | Difficult to replicate, enhances security |
Two-Factor Authentication | Requires two different authentication factors | Provides an extra layer of security, reduces risk of breaches |
Frequently Asked Questions
How Can Lightning Network Ensure the Privacy and Confidentiality of Transactions?
To ensure privacy and confidentiality, the Lightning Network incorporates various measures such as onion routing and hashed timelock contracts. These features help to obscure transaction details and prevent unauthorized access to sensitive information.
What Measures Are in Place to Protect Against Potential DDoS Attacks on the Lightning Network?
To protect against potential DDoS attacks, the Lightning Network has implemented measures such as rate limiting, onion routing, and decentralized network routing protocols. These security features ensure the network’s scalability and protect against malicious disruptions.
How Does the Lightning Network Handle Fraud Detection and Prevention?
To prevent fraud on the Lightning Network, fraud detection measures are in place. By utilizing smart contracts and cryptographic protocols, the network ensures that transactions are secure, transparent, and trustworthy.
Can Users Authenticate Their Identities Within the Lightning Network to Ensure Secure Transactions?
You can authenticate your identity within the Lightning Network to ensure secure transactions. Identity verification and two-factor authentication are implemented to provide a high level of security and protect your funds.
What Role Do Escrow Services Play in Ensuring the Security of Lightning Network Transactions?
Escrow services are like vigilant guards, ensuring the security of your lightning network transactions. They work hand-in-hand with multi-signature wallets, providing an extra layer of protection. Network monitoring is crucial to detect any potential vulnerabilities and keep your freedom intact.